About Blood West
Blood West is a stealth-first FPS that mixes Weird West legends with Lovecraftian horror. You play an undead gunslinger cursed to wander the Barren Lands, hunting for a way to lift the curse and free your soul — less a redemption story and more a slow march toward damnation. The land itself has been corrupted, filling the Canyons, the Swamp, and the Mountains with ghouls, demons, and restless spirits. Dark occult magic is as deadly as a bullet here, and the game expects you to respect both. It carries a Very Positive rating from players.
The gameplay leans on patience: scout an area, track your enemies, and take them down quietly rather than charging in. Fans of the Thief series will recognize the voice of Stephen Russell, who voiced Garrett, returning as the protagonist, and the design draws clear lines to S.T.A.L.K.E.R. and Hunt: Showdown. The three scenarios are open-ended, letting you roam at your own pace, buy maps from vendors, and hunt down hidden stashes of cursed gold. Fully voiced NPCs hand out missions and may turn ally or enemy depending on how you treat them. With perk-based progression and 20-plus hours of content, it rewards careful, deliberate play.
